I've had this exact chair for about 2 years. I'll give you a quick summary.
Pros:
Good, strong massage for back
Love the 4D +/- controls for getting a deep tissue massage
Good foot massage, tight airbag squeeze + rollers
Cons:
Not an SL track, it only goes down to lower back and stops, so it doesn't massage your butt or thighs
No rollers for the calves but does have tight airbag squeeze

Deal breaker con that makes me regret purchasing it:
It's made for shorter people. I'm 5'11 and I can't fully lay back with my legs flat, my knees have to be bent so I don't get a good leg massage. Also the arm/hand massage is short so I have to pull my elbows back and curl my hands for them to fit into the massager.
Overall, if you're 5'8" or under, it's a good purchase if you want great back, shoulder and neck massage and don't mind not getting a glute and thigh massage. If you're taller than that, highly recommend looking for something more accommodating for taller people.

EDIT: I paid $1800 2.5 years ago

Got this chair a few months back from this same seller after reading the many positive reviews on SD. Paid $1500. For $1300, I would definitely recommend.

It will massage glutes, depending on the setting/mode.

I wish the controller was better/modern and the timer could be extended past the 15 or 20 minute default.

We had an issue with the delivery but that was due to the delivery company. Clearance chair was kind enough send a goodie bag for the hassle.

It does seem a bit strong at first but now I have it on the max intensity.
